What You Need to Make Beef and Potato Casserole
- 1 pound lean ground beef
- 1/2 cup yellow onion, diced
- 1 green bell pepper, diced
- 2 cloves garlic, minced
- 2 to 3 medium-sized Russet potatoes, peeled and thinly sliced
- 1 (10.75-ounce) can condensed cream of mushroom soup
- 1 cup sour cream
- 1 cup shredded cheddar cheese
- Salt and pepper, to taste
- French fried onions (for topping)
- Optional toppings: sliced green onions, chopped fresh parsley
How to Cook Beef and Potato Casserole Step by Step
Begin by preheating your oven to 375 degrees Fahrenheit. While the oven heats up, grease your 9×13-inch casserole dish and set it aside.
Next, in a large skillet, cook the ground beef over medium heat. As it cooks, break it up into smaller pieces with a spatula. You want the beef to brown evenly, which should take about 5 to 7 minutes.
Once the beef is browned, add the diced yellow onion, green bell pepper, and minced garlic to the skillet. Sauté these ingredients together, stirring occasionally, until the vegetables are softened, which should take around 3 to 4 minutes.
In a separate bowl, combine the cream of mushroom soup and sour cream. Mix them well until they are fully blended and creamy. Be sure to season this mixture with salt and pepper to taste, enhancing the overall flavor of your casserole.
Now, it’s time to assemble the casserole. Start by layering the sliced potatoes evenly in the prepared dish. Season each layer with a little salt and pepper to taste. After the potatoes are in place, spoon the ground beef mixture over the potatoes, making sure it’s well distributed.
Following this, pour the creamy soup mixture over the beef and vegetables. It should cover everything nicely. Sprinkle the shredded cheddar cheese on top, which will melt beautifully as it bakes.
Cover the dish with aluminum foil and place it in the preheated oven. Bake for 45 to 50 minutes, or until the potatoes are tender. Remember to check that they’re cooked through.
Once the cooking time is up, carefully remove the foil and sprinkle French fried onions on top of the casserole. This extra layer adds crunch and flavor. Return the casserole to the oven and bake for an additional 5 minutes or until the onions are golden brown.
After baking, allow the casserole to cool for a few minutes before serving. You can garnish it with fresh green onions or chopped parsley for an added touch.

How to Store Beef and Potato Casserole
Storing Beef and Potato Casserole is easy and convenient. If you have leftovers, allow the casserole to cool completely before transferring it to an airtight container.
You can keep the leftovers stored in the refrigerator for up to 3 to 4 days. When reheating, simply place the casserole in the oven at 350 degrees Fahrenheit until warmed through.
If you want to save it for a longer period, consider freezing the casserole. Wrap it tightly in plastic wrap and then cover it with aluminum foil. It can be stored in the freezer for up to 2 to 3 months.
Tips to Make Beef and Potato Casserole
To make Beef and Potato Casserole even better, consider using fresh herbs in the beef mixture for added flavor. Herbs like thyme or rosemary can elevate the taste and aroma of the dish.
Ensure your potatoes are thinly sliced for even cooking; thicker slices may not cook through properly. You can use a mandolin slicer for consistent thickness.
For a creamy texture, don’t hesitate to experiment with different cheeses. Alternatives to cheddar, like mozzarella or pepper jack, can bring a unique flavor profile to your casserole.

Common Mistakes to Avoid
One common mistake is using potatoes that aren’t properly sliced. Ensure uniform thickness for even cooking. Additionally, avoid overcrowding the skillet when browning the meat; this can cause uneven cooking.
Another mistake could be not letting the casserole cool for a few minutes after baking. This cooling time helps the layers set, making it easier to serve without making a mess.
